.wrap:has(.content){display:flex;flex-direction:column;min-height:100vh}.content{flex-grow:1;margin:50px 0 0;background-color:#fff}.content,.content a{color:#323232}.content.info.subnoticeview h2{display:flex;align-items:flex-end;height:120px;background:url(/assets/sub/bg_notice.jpg) no-repeat center 0;background-size:cover;font-weight:500;font-size:3rem;color:#fff}.content.info.subnoticeview h2 strong{display:inline-block;margin:0 0 0 18px;padding:1rem;background:radial-gradient(ellipse,rgba(0,0,0,.5),transparent 70%)}.boardView{margin:0 30px;max-width:1200px}.boardView .title{border-bottom:1px solid #e6e6e6}.boardView .title>div{margin:20px 0 0;font-weight:700;font-size:1.8rem}.boardView .title ul{display:flex;gap:34px;padding:12px 0;font-weight:600;font-size:1.2rem;color:#ff753f}.boardView .title li{display:flex;align-items:center}.boardView .date:before{display:block;content:"";margin:-3px 5px 0 0;width:13px;height:13px;background:url(/assets/sub/bu_date.png) no-repeat;background-size:cover}.boardView .count:before{display:block;content:"";margin:-3px 5px 0 0;width:16px;height:8px;background:url(/assets/sub/bu_count.png) no-repeat;background-size:cover}.boardView .view{margin:20px 0;font-size:1.4rem;line-height:2rem}.boardView .view p{margin:0 0 20px}.boardView .bold{font-weight:600}.prevPost{margin:0 0 45px;border:solid #e6e6e6;border-width:1px 0;overflow:hidden}.prevPost li{padding:10px;color:#323232}.prevPost a,.prevPost li{display:flex;align-items:center;flex-grow:1;font-size:1.2rem}.prevPost li:first-child{border-bottom:1px solid #e6e6e6}.prevPost span:first-child{margin:0 15px 0 0;padding:5px 0;width:65px;border-right:1px solid #e6e6e6;font-weight:700}.prevPost .post{width:calc(100% - 150px);white-space:nowrap;text-overflow:ellipsis;overflow:hidden}.prevPost .date{display:none}.button{gap:16px;margin:50px 0 30px}.button,.button>*{display:flex;justify-content:center;align-items:center}.button>*{box-sizing:border-box;padding:0 16px;min-width:90px;height:32px;border:1px solid #ff5400;border-radius:16px;background:none;font-weight:700;font-size:1.5rem;color:#ff5400!important;cursor:pointer}.button>:hover{background:#ff5400;color:#fff!important}@media (min-width:1024px){.content.info>section{box-sizing:border-box;margin:0 auto;padding:0 60px 70px;max-width:1200px;border-radius:30px;background:#fff}.content.info.subnoticeview{position:relative;margin:0;padding:380px 30px 100px;background:#050a16 url(/assets/sub/bg_notice_wide.jpg) no-repeat center 0}.content.info.subnoticeview h2{position:relative;top:-115px;box-sizing:border-box;margin:0 0 -40px;padding:0;height:auto;background:none;font-size:7.2rem}.content.info.subnoticeview h2 strong{margin-left:0}.boardView{margin:0;border-top:1px solid #e6e6e6;border-color:#414141}.boardView .title>div{margin:0;padding:25px 20px 0;font-weight:700;font-size:3rem}.boardView .title ul{gap:30px;padding:15px 20px 25px;font-size:1.6rem}.boardView .date:before{width:25px;height:25px}.boardView .count:before{width:31px;height:16px}.boardView .view{margin:0;padding:40px 20px 20px;border-bottom:1px solid #414141;font-size:1.8rem;line-height:2.8rem}.boardView .view p,.prevPost{margin-bottom:30px}.prevPost li{padding:21px 0}.prevPost a,.prevPost li{font-size:1.8rem}.prevPost span:first-child{display:flex;align-items:center;gap:10px;margin-right:20px;padding:0;width:170px;font-weight:700}.prevPost span:first-child:before{display:block;content:"";margin:0 0 0 22px;width:36px;height:36px;background:url(/assets/sub/bu_post.png) no-repeat}.prevPost .nextPost span:first-child:before{rotate:180deg}.prevPost .post{width:calc(100% - 320px)}.prevPost .date{display:flex;align-items:center;gap:4px;font-size:1.6rem;color:#969696}.prevPost .date:before{width:16px;height:16px}.button{margin:40px 0}.button>*{padding:2px 0 0;min-width:160px;height:56px;border-width:2px;border-radius:28px;font-size:2.4rem}}